Default Problem with connolly services this tuesday evening

Reason i am asking is that the eight car service i got usually goes to pearse but it only ran as far as platform four at connolly where it formed the ten past seven train to maynooth and when i was walking down i noticed seats Were fully taken with a few standing. When i got up to the exit validation i noticed all the info screens were not working. Usually a sign that all is not right. Was there any major problems tonight.

Word is it was the failure prone set of the 18:15 Pearse Drogheda, it died somewhere northside shortly before 4pm, this resulted in the cancellation of the 16:55 Drogheda to Pearse which becomes the 18:15 to Drogheda, clearly a train was pinched to fill in
